Diurnal Metabolism Optimization is the targeted adjustment of lifestyle factors, particularly nutrient intake and physical activity, to align with the natural, 24-hour rhythmic fluctuations in metabolic efficiency. This strategy aims to maximize energy expenditure and improve substrate utilization during the body’s metabolically active day phase. The clinical objective is to enhance insulin sensitivity and lipid oxidation when peripheral tissues are most receptive to hormonal signaling.
Origin
This concept is firmly rooted in the principles of chronobiology and metabolic endocrinology, which established that metabolic pathways are governed by the circadian clock. The diurnal variation in key metabolic hormones and enzyme activity forms the scientific basis for this optimization strategy. It translates the theoretical knowledge of time-of-day-dependent gene expression into practical, actionable health protocols.
Mechanism
The optimization is achieved by concentrating caloric intake and activity during the morning and early afternoon, coinciding with peak insulin sensitivity and higher thermogenic response. This temporal alignment minimizes metabolic load during the evening, a period when the body naturally shifts toward energy storage due to reduced peripheral clock activity. This mechanism supports efficient glucose disposal, reduces ectopic fat deposition, and reinforces the natural, healthy oscillation of the metabolic system.
